** The Volkswagen repair market for residents of Gatesville, NC, is characterized by a lack of local, specialized options, necessitating travel to regional hubs. The average quality of repair within Gatesville itself is limited to general maintenance; complex issues require a specialist. **Competition Level:** There is minimal direct competition for *specialized* VW repair in Gatesville proper. However, in the broader region (Elizabeth City and Hampton Roads), competition is healthy among a handful of reputable specialists, which helps maintain high service standards.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ing for specialized VW service is above that of general repair shops but significantly below dealership rates. Customers can expect to pay between $120-$160 per hour for labor. Services like DSG fluid changes are typically $300-$400, and turbocharger diagnostics/repair can range from $800 to $2,500+ depending on the issue. The value proposition of these specialists is expert knowledge at a non-dealer cost, which justifies the travel for Gatesville residents with modern or complex Volkswagens.
